#9D039C Color Information
#9D039C is a dark color. The closest websafe version is #9D039C. A complement of this color would be #039B03, perceived brightness is 0.26, and the grayscale version is #505050.
In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 300°,a saturation of 96%, and a lightness of 31%.The HSV representation shows a hue of 300°, a saturation of 98%, and a value of 62%.
In a RGB color space, #9D039C is composed of 62% red, 1% green and 61%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 98% magenta, 1% yellow and 38% black.
In the Yxy color space, this color is represented as Y: 9.58, x: 0.3657, and y: 0.1798.
